Cannibalizing parts vs industrial replicators

In Picard, we see the original Titan in dry dock being cannibalized for parts to build the Titan-A.

Presumably by this point in the timeline, Starfleet has long been using industrial replicators for various purposes. Why would Starfleet be cannibalizing parts from an older ship that may or may not have been damaged in battle or otherwise have been built using outdated construction practices?
